Flat roof vent installation services involve adding specialized vents to the surface of flat roofs to improve airflow and manage moisture levels. These vents are typically installed along the roof’s surface or at seams to ensure proper ventilation while maintaining the roof’s integrity. The process includes assessing the roof’s layout, selecting the appropriate vent types, and securely installing them to prevent leaks and ensure long-lasting performance. Proper installation is essential to ensure vents function correctly, helping to regulate temperature and moisture inside the building.
Installing vents on a flat roof can help address common problems such as excess heat buildup, humidity, and condensation. Without adequate ventilation, these issues can lead to premature roof deterioration, mold growth, and increased energy costs due to inefficient cooling. Flat roof vent installation provides a solution by promoting better air circulation, which can extend the lifespan of the roof and improve indoor comfort. Service providers can evaluate existing ventilation systems or identify the need for new vents, ensuring the property remains protected from moisture-related issues.
This type of service is often used on commercial buildings, warehouses, and multi-family residential properties, but it is also suitable for certain residential homes with flat or low-slope roofs. Properties with limited attic space or those experiencing signs of poor ventilation, such as musty odors or visible mold, may benefit from vent installation. The overview below groups typical Flat Roof Vent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Huntsville, AL.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for routine flat roof vent repairs in Huntsville often range from $250-$600. Many common issues like replacing a damaged vent or sealing leaks fall within this band, which most local contractors handle regularly.
Standard Installation - Installing new vents on a flat roof generally costs between $600-$1,500. Larger, more involved projects such as multiple vent installations or upgraded systems tend to fall into this middle range.
Full Replacement - Complete flat roof vent replacement or extensive modifications can range from $1,500-$3,500. Many homeowners in Huntsville find projects in this range, though more complex setups may push higher.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more complex flat roof vent installations, including custom systems or extensive roof modifications, can reach $5,000 or more. These projects are less common but are handled by specialized local contractors when needed.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
